UAH Advances to GSC Tournament Final on Sunday, Chargers to Host

HUNTSVILLE | The University of Alabama in Huntsville women's lacrosse team opened up the 2021 Gulf South Conference Championships with a 13-8 win in the semifinal round as the second seed over third-seeded Montevallo on Wednesday afternoon at Charger Park. UAH improves to 11-3, while UM dips to 8-4.
 
UAH now looks ahead to hosting its first-ever GSC tournament final at Charger Park on Sunday at 1 p.m., as the Chargers will take on No. 4 seed Young Harris for the fifth time in program history in the GSC Championship game.
 
The Blue & White were paced offensively by freshman Isadora Springer with six points on a team-high five goals and one assist, followed by junior Hailey Gallant with five points from four goals and one assist.
 
Katie Williams, Katie Gerber, Karissa Glover and Savanna Robbins each chipped in one goal apiece in the victory as well.
 
Shaina Doser played the full time in goal for the Chargers, notching 10 saves and eight goals allowed to earn the victory.
 
The Chargers and Falcons both scored within five minutes of the start of the first half, before UAH scored three unanswered goals to take the lead on the way to a 6-4 advantage after 30 minutes.
 
UAH went on to tally the first three goals of second half, as the Chargers would outscore the Falcons 7-4 in the frame for the 13-8 win on Wednesday.
 
The Chargers outpaced the Falcons in shots on goal (22-18) and ground balls (27-19), while UM edged UAH in draw controls (12-11.)
